West Bromwich Albion’s start to the season has been far from ideal with two draws and a defeat in the opening three games, with only goals scored keeping them above the relegation zone.

Last time out, The Baggies suffered a 2-1 defeat away to league toppers Blackburn Rovers who, despite having less possession and shots, brushed away Steve Bruce’s side. Grady Diangana’s second half goal piled on the pressure towards the latter stages but it wasn’t enough.

The Albion now sit in 20th position as they prepare to take on Cardiff City, who have begun the campaign in a far better fashion. They’ve won two of their first three matches, beating Norwich City on the opening day and then Birmingham City last weekend. Their only defeat so far was to Reading on 6 August.

West Brom will be hoping to bounce back after a poor start, and having the home support at The Hawthorns should help towards that somewhat.

What is the team news ahead of West Brom vs Cardiff?

West Brom’s summer signing Okay Yokuslu, whose loan move from last season turned permanent recently, is set to continue his run of games in the Championship.

The Baggies are expected to be without American striker Daryl Dike through a thigh injury, but Karlan Grant, who returned to the starting eleven at Blackburn, is expected to play once again.

For Cardiff meanwhile, and young right-back Vontae Daley-Campbell is available once again as he returns from suspension, but he is expected to be on the bench for Wednesday’s clash.

Striker Max Watters was substituted through illness in The Bluebirds’ game against Birmingham on the weekend, and so the likes of Mark Harris or Kion Etete may take his place.
